Jiquinlaca Travel Guide

City Village in Intibucá Department, Honduras

In Intibucá’s highlands, Jiquinlaca sits among cloud forest and coffee terraces. Travelers hike to waterfalls, meet Lenca artisans weaving textiles and enjoy cool mountain meals in family-run comedores.

Why Visit Jiquinlaca? #

Set in Intibucá’s highlands, this town attracts travelers fascinated by Lenca culture and mountain landscapes. Visitors can seek out artisanal weaving and pottery in village workshops, taste corn-based tamales and other traditional fare, and attend colorful patronal fiestas where indigenous customs remain visible. The cool, forested hills and nearby rural trails make it appealing for low-impact cultural tourism.

Best Time to Visit Jiquinlaca #

Jiquinlaca is best in the dry months (November-February) when trails and coffee farms are accessible and mornings are crisp. May-October is rainy, with muddy roads and vivid cloud-forest scenery.

Dry Season
November - February · 10°C - 22°C (50°F - 72°F)
Cool, crisp mornings and sunny days are excellent for trekking and coffee finca visits; nights can be chilly-pack warm layers, light thermal for nights.
Hot Season
March - May · 15°C - 28°C (59°F - 82°F)
Warmer days bring blossoming landscapes and active farm work; mid-day can be hot at lower spots-start early and rest midday, often hydrate.
Rainy Season
May - October · 12°C - 22°C (54°F - 72°F)
Daily downpours, muddy trails, and occasional landslides; travel is slower but cloud forests and waterfalls are spectacular for photographers, bring waterproof boots.

How to Get Around Jiquinlaca #

Jiquinlaca is a small Intibucá locality where walking serves most short trips. Regional travel depends on shared buses and motorcycle taxis; routes can be irregular, so allow extra time and keep small local currency on hand.
